Squaring off a hipped roof for usable space

A hip-to-gable conversion extends a sloping (hipped) roof end up to a vertical gable, turning a cramped, angled loft into a full-height room. It suits the semi-detached and end-of-terrace Victorian villas that are so common in South Hampstead, many of which were built with hipped roofs at the ends.

Because it changes the roof profile, a hip-to-gable is sensitive in a conservation area: Camden will look at how prominent the new gable is and whether it sits comfortably with neighbouring roofs. It often works best where the change is to a side elevation, or where a neighbour has already gabled and the pair can be balanced.

What shapes a South Hampstead hip-to-gable loft conversion

A hip-to-gable changes the shape of the roof, so prominence and neighbours matter.

01

For hipped roofs

It only applies to houses with a sloping hipped end — the semi-detached and end-of-terrace villas.

02

Profile change is sensitive

Raising a hip to a gable alters the roofline, so Camden weighs how visible and how harmonious it is.

03

Often paired with a dormer

A gable plus a rear dormer turns an awkward loft into a genuine room; we design them together.

04

Structure at the end wall

Building up the gable needs proper structural support and party wall care where it meets a neighbour.

Questions clients ask before they start

Is my house suitable for a hip-to-gable?

Only if it has a hipped (sloping) roof end — typically the semi-detached and end-of-terrace villas common in South Hampstead. We confirm on a survey.

Does it need planning permission?

Yes — in the conservation area a change to the roof profile needs a Camden planning application and a design that sits well with neighbours.

Can I combine it with a dormer?

Usually, yes — a hip-to-gable plus a rear dormer is the most effective way to create a full room, and we design them together.

Will it need a party wall agreement?

If the gable adjoins a neighbour, yes — the Party Wall etc. Act 1996 applies and we manage the notices and awards.
